Позволяет ли ElasticSearch управлять версиями на массовом уровне при выполнении массовой индексации?

#elasticsearch

Вопрос:

У меня есть полезная нагрузка (например, A), которую я разбиваю на более мелкие полезные нагрузки (например, B — скажем, 10 документов меньшего размера) и индексирую эти более мелкие полезные нагрузки в ElasticSearch (предпочтительно путем массового индексирования). Однако в то же время я также могу получать полезные данные для обновления статуса (например, C) для тех небольших полезных данных в середине индексации, которые необходимо добавить в них в качестве операции обновления.

Я пытаюсь избежать ситуации, когда C прибывает в середине индексирования B, что приведет к частичному обновлению B (скажем, обновляется только 5 из 10). Я знаю, что в ElasticSearch есть управление версиями на уровне документа, которое может помочь в подобных ситуациях. Однако есть ли что-нибудь подобное, но на уровне массового обновления, где он обновляет (или блокирует) группу документов?